Hair Styling Products

With the increasing popularity of hair styling products, people sometimes are confused on what to choose. Most of these products are applicable to different hair types. This side of the site features different hair styling products with brief overview for each to fully understand the difference.

  • hair gel

This hairstyling product is used to hold the hair in its place and allow the user to create his or her desired hairstyle such as stiff spike or hot curls. It is usually applied to wet hair. Hair gel types vary according to scent, holding power—light or strong hold. Hair gel is sold at grocery stores and pharmacy and are usually alcohol-based.

  • hair pomade

Hair pomade is a popular greasy hair product. It is different from hair gel because it does not hold the hair for styling, but only to hold frizz and add shine. Pomades are available at regular stores and hair salons with different fragrances. It takes several washes to remove hair pomade. Hair wax and styling paste are the other terms for pomade.

  • hair spray

Hair spray is a common hair product also used to hold hair for a short period of time. Excessive use of hair spray may cause damage and dull hair or dandruff. Hair spray are packed in different size, others are scented and have colours. It is advised to wash hair after using hair spray. For safety purposes keep hair spray away from heat because it is highly flammable.

  • hair styling lotion

this hair product is good to use because it usually contain oil and nourishing extracts. It is good to use especially to frequently styled hair and chemical treated hair. It protects the hair from sun damage, less breakage and hair is manageable. For a natural looking effect, use hair styling lotion.
